Ex-Div idend Date Cash Amount Record Date Pay Date; Sep 28, 2023: $1.4925:WebOn December 20, 2019, the company can make dividend declared journal entry as below: Account. Debit. Credit. Dividends declared. 250,000. Dividends payable. 250,000. With this journal entry, the statement of retained earnings for the 2019 accounting period will show a $250,000 reduction to retained earnings.

A dividend is a share of profits and retained earnings that a company pays out to its shareholders and owners. When a company generates a profit and accumulates retained earnings, those earnings can be either reinvested in the business or paid out to shareholders as a dividend.
